#menucontainer {border:0px solid #000; margin:2em 0 2.6em 0; padding: 0 0 .8em 0; background-color: #transparent; }	

ul#nav {margin: 0 0 1.8em 2.8em; clear:right;}
ul.drop a { display:block; color: #000; font-size: 1em; text-decoration: none; }
ul.drop, ul.drop li, ul.drop ul { list-style: none; margin: 0; padding: 0; border: .1em solid #eeebe4; border-bottom: .1em solid #ccccbc; background: #ccccbc; color: #000;}
ul.drop { position: relative; z-index: 597; float: left; }
ul.drop li { float: left; line-height: 1.8em; vertical-align: middle; zoom: 1; padding: .7em 1.5em; }
ul.drop li.hover, ul.drop li:hover { position: relative; z-index: 599; cursor: default; background: #df9c00; color:#000;}
ul.drop ul { visibility: hidden; position: absolute; top: 100%; left: 0; z-index: 598; width:; background: #transparent; border: .1em solid #fff; }
ul.drop ul li { float: none; }
ul.drop ul ul { top: -2px; left: 100%; }
ul.drop li:hover > ul { visibility: visible }